|
Licensing and Other Arrangements - Sale of Future Revenue Streams (Details)
$ in Thousands
|3 Months Ended
|9 Months Ended
|
Dec. 21, 2016
USD ($)
period
agreement
|
Sep. 30, 2022
USD ($)
|
Sep. 30, 2021
USD ($)
|
Sep. 30, 2022
USD ($)
|
Sep. 30, 2021
USD ($)
|
Dec. 31, 2021
USD ($)
|Licensing and other arrangements
|Unearned revenue recognized under units-of-revenue method
|$ (1,241)
|$ (1,121)
|Revenue recognized under units-of-revenue method
|$ 426
|$ 390
|1,241
|1,121
|Unearned revenue recognized under units-of-revenue method, current
|1,704
|1,704
|$ 1,641
|Unearned revenue recognized under units-of-revenue method, noncurrent
|10,381
|10,381
|11,685
|HealthCare Royalty Partners II, L.P
|Licensing and other arrangements
|Revenue recognized under units-of-revenue method
|400
|$ 400
|1,200
|$ 1,100
|HealthCare Royalty Partners II, L.P | Royalty Sale Agreements
|Licensing and other arrangements
|Number of agreements | agreement
|2
|Unearned revenue recognized under units-of-revenue method
|$ 18,000
|Unearned revenue recognized under units-of-revenue method, current
|1,700
|1,700
|1,600
|Unearned revenue recognized under units-of-revenue method, noncurrent
|$ 10,400
|$ 10,400
|$ 11,700
|HealthCare Royalty Partners II, L.P | First Royalty Sale Agreement
|Licensing and other arrangements
|Cash payment received
|6,500
|Eligible potential additional payments receivable upon achievement of specified net sales milestones in future years
|$ 4,000
|Number of milestone periods | period
|3
|HealthCare Royalty Partners II, L.P | Second Royalty Sale Agreement
|Licensing and other arrangements
|Cash payment received
|$ 11,500
|X
- Definition
+ References
Line items represent financial concepts included in a table. These concepts are used to disclose reportable information associated with domain members defined in one or many axes to the table.
+ Details
No definition available.
|X
- Definition
+ References
Amount of deferred income excluding obligation to transfer product and service to customer for which consideration has been received or is receivable, classified as current.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Amount of deferred income excluding obligation to transfer product and service to customer for which consideration has been received or is receivable, classified as noncurrent.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Amount of increase (decrease) in deferred income and obligation to transfer product and service to customer for which consideration has been received or is receivable.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Amount of revenue that is not accounted for under Topic 606.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Definition
+ References
Eligible potential additional payments receivable upon achievement of specified future net sales milestones.
+ Details
No definition available.
|X
- Definition
+ References
Number of milestone periods for which entity is eligible to receive payments upon achievement of milestone.
+ Details
No definition available.
|X
- Definition
+ References
Number of royalty interest acquisition agreements.
+ Details
No definition available.
|X
- Definition
+ References
Cash proceeds received under agreement. May include, but is not limited to, upfront payments, one-time payments and cash-portion of payments received.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details